CMP Control Register 0
HYSTCTR | Comparator hard block hysteresis control. See chip data sheet to get the actual hystersis value with each level 0 (00): The hard block output has level 0 hysteresis internally. 1 (01): The hard block output has level 1 hysteresis internally. 2 (10): The hard block output has level 2 hysteresis internally. 3 (11): The hard block output has level 3 hysteresis internally. |
OFFSET | Comparator hard block offset control. See chip data sheet to get the actual offset value with each level 0 (0): The comparator hard block output has level 0 offset internally. 1 (1): The comparator hard block output has level 1 offset internally. |
FILTER_CNT | Filter Sample Count 0 (000): Filter is disabled. If SE = 1, then COUT is a logic zero (this is not a legal state, and is not recommended). If SE = 0, COUT = COUTA. 1 (001): 1 consecutive sample must agree (comparator output is simply sampled). 2 (010): 2 consecutive samples must agree. 3 (011): 3 consecutive samples must agree. 4 (100): 4 consecutive samples must agree. 5 (101): 5 consecutive samples must agree. 6 (110): 6 consecutive samples must agree. 7 (111): 7 consecutive samples must agree. |
EN | Comparator Module Enable 0 (0): Analog Comparator is disabled. 1 (1): Analog Comparator is enabled. |
OPE | Comparator Output Pin Enable 0 (0): When OPE is 0, the comparator output (after window/filter settings dependent on software configuration) is not available to a packaged pin. 1 (1): When OPE is 1, and if the software has configured the comparator to own a packaged pin, the comparator is available in a packaged pin. |
COS | Comparator Output Select 0 (0): Set CMPO to equal COUT (filtered comparator output). 1 (1): Set CMPO to equal COUTA (unfiltered comparator output). |
INVT | Comparator invert 0 (0): Does not invert the comparator output. 1 (1): Inverts the comparator output. |
PMODE | Power Mode Select 0 (0): Low Speed (LS) comparison mode is selected. 1 (1): High Speed (HS) comparison mode is selected, in VLPx mode, or Stop mode switched to Low Speed (LS) mode. |
WE | Windowing Enable 0 (0): Windowing mode is not selected. 1 (1): Windowing mode is selected. |
SE | Sample Enable 0 (0): Sampling mode is not selected. 1 (1): Sampling mode is selected. |
